How to read it

  • Percent means hundredths. 15% is 0.15, so multiplying the base by 0.15 gives the answer.
  • A discount subtracts, tax or tip adds. For the same 15%, the gap between the two results is twice the value.
  • "What percent" is a division: 15 ÷ 200 × 100. When it does not come out even, the figure shown is rounded.
